A Raisin in the Sun is a play by Lorraine Hansberry that debuted on Broadway in 1959. The title comes from the poem "Harlem" (also known as "A Dream Deferred" ) by Langston Hughes. Webb28 feb. 2024 · Raisin in the Sun by Lorraine Hansberry shows the life of African Americans in the 1960’s. The Younger family represents a typical black family: a small apartment, not enough money, and low quality jobs. When a $10,000 check is given to Lena Younger (Mama) from an insurance company, the Younger family’s lives change. Webb21 sep. 2024 · Walter, A Raisin in the Sun’s main character, is a middle-aged Black man down on his luck. His life has been impacted greatly by racism and poverty, and all he desires is to be wealthy so he can support his family and achieve his dreams. He is ambitious, but with this strong ambition comes selfishness and desperation. Add To List. Description. When it was first produced in 1959, A Raisin in the Sun was awarded the New York Drama Critics Circle Award for that season and hailed as a watershed in American drama. A pioneering work by an African-American playwright, the play was a radically new representation of black life. hurstbridge pharmacy opening hoursWebbA Raisin In The Sun Pdf ... there is Walter's wife Ruth and their son Travis.
